

Tare Creek Trailhead on the Maple Highlands Trail offers intimate creek-side scenes, mixed hardwood forest, seasonal wildflowers and rustic bridges — great for compositional leading lines and reflections. Best at golden hour or after rain for saturated colors and mirror-like water. Trailhead is roadside with limited parking; trails are easy to moderate, mostly unpaved. Visit weekdays or early mornings to avoid locals and dog walkers. No permits required; respect private property and seasonal mud
